DIY duct cleaning can be challenging, especially in a residential setting like yours. Dust and debris collected over time can contain not just dust but also mold spores, pet dander, or even insect parts which might pose health risks if disturbed improperly. Professionals have the necessary protective gear, specialized equipment such as vacuum trucks with HEPA filters, and knowledge of how to safely remove this material without spreading it around.
